วิธีเฉพาะสำหรับปัญหาค่าลักษณะเฉพาะทั่วไปที่ซับซ้อนแบบสมมาตร


13

ฉันต้องแก้ปัญหาค่าลักษณะเฉพาะทั่วไปโดยที่AและBมีทั้งสามด้าน, Bเป็นสมมาตรบวกแน่นอนและจริง แต่Aเป็นสมมาตรเชิงซ้อนเท่านั้น (ไม่ใช่ชัดเจนหรือ Hermitian) นอกจากนี้ฉันต้องการ eigendecomposition เต็ม ขณะนี้ฉันเพิ่งเรียกอีเจนซอลเวอร์ทั่วไปของLapack แต่ฉันสงสัยว่ามีวิธีที่ดีกว่าสำหรับปัญหาที่มีโครงสร้างสูงนี้โดยเฉพาะหรือไม่ โดยเฉพาะอย่างยิ่งการมีโค้ดที่ใช้ได้อย่างอิสระ (C ++) จะดีที่สุดAx=λBxABBAZGGEV


3
ถ้าเป็นสมมาตรเชิงซ้อนอย่างแท้จริงเท่านั้นมันอาจไม่เป็นแนวทแยงมุม คุณอาจต้องการดูวิธีการในการคำนวณ EVD หรือ Schur การสลายตัวของเมทริกซ์สมมาตรตรีโกณมิติที่ซับซ้อน ( B = I ) ที่ซับซ้อนและทำงานจากที่นั่น ฉันสงสัยว่าจะมีซอฟต์แวร์ที่มีอยู่สำหรับปัญหานี้ AB=I
Jack Poulson

3
ฉันขอแนะนำให้ทำการค้นหาโดย Google ที่นี่ ฉันพบข้อมูลอ้างอิงบางส่วนที่อาจเป็นประโยชน์กับคุณ
Michael Grant

คำตอบ:


1

วิธีการขยายเสาและวิธีผกผันที่เลือก ( PEXSI ) อาจเป็นคำตอบ ฉันไม่ได้ใช้วิธีนี้ แต่มีวิธีการผกผันสำหรับเมทริกซ์สมมาตรที่ซับซ้อน มันไม่เฉพาะเจาะจงกับเมทริกซ์แบบไตรภาคี แต่ใช้ประโยชน์จาก sparsity

โ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.